导读:
MySQL是一款广泛使用的关系型数据库管理系统,它可以轻松地处理大量数据 。在实际应用中,有时需要处理千万级别的数据 , 这就需要使用千万两表 。本文将介绍如何创建和优化千万两表 。
1. 设计合理的数据结构
【mysql对于千万级的大表怎么优化 mysql千万两表】在设计千万两表时,必须考虑到数据结构的合理性 。如果数据结构不合理,将会影响数据的查询速度和数据的完整性 。因此,我们需要根据具体的业务需求来设计数据结构 。例如 , 我们可以通过分区、索引等方式来提高查询效率 。
2. 选择合适的存储引擎
MySQL支持多种存储引擎,每种存储引擎都有其独特的特点和优势 。在处理千万两表时,我们需要选择合适的存储引擎来提高数据的读写速度 。例如,MyISAM存储引擎适合读密集型的应用场景,而InnoDB存储引擎适合写密集型的应用场景 。
3. 合理使用索引
索引是提高查询效率的重要手段 。在千万两表中,如果没有正确使用索引,将会导致查询速度变慢 。因此,我们需要根据具体的业务需求来选择合适的索引类型,并合理使用索引 。
4. 使用分区表
分区表是一种将大型表拆分成小型表的方式,可以提高数据查询和维护的效率 。在千万两表中,我们可以通过分区表来提高查询速度和数据的完整性 。
5. 定期优化数据表
随着数据量的增加 , 数据表的查询速度会变慢 。因此,在处理千万两表时,我们需要定期对数据表进行优化,包括删除无用的数据、重新组织数据表等 。
总结:
在处理千万两表时,我们需要考虑到数据结构的合理性、选择合适的存储引擎、合理使用索引、使用分区表以及定期优化数据表等因素 。只有在这些方面做好了工作,才能保证数据的查询速度和数据的完整性 。
推荐阅读
- php访问mysql数据库的一般流程 php访问mysql数据库
- mysql日期查询当年以后 mysql对日期查询
- mysql查询当月的每一天的数据 mysql查询本月的
- 服务器如何删除文件 服务器如何删mysql
- mysql实时备份数据库 mysql在线备份工具
- mysql如何修改数据库名 mysql设置数据库名
- Mysqlsys库被删了怎么办 mysqlsys库
- mysql 图片存储 mysql设置图片类型的
- mysql数据初始化命令 如何对mysql初始化